Overview of the HEAD Metallix Attitude Elite Blue Tennis Racket

The HEAD Metallix Attitude Elite Blue Tennis Racket is designed for players looking for a combination of power and control. Priced at $45.55, it is a lightweight option weighing 9.3 ounces and features a 102 square inch head size. This racket is particularly suitable for adult players, offering a midplus headsize that enhances playability. With a sales rank of 68,663, it is a solid choice for those who want a dependable racquet without breaking the bank.

The Metallix construction utilizes advanced aluminum composites, making it lightweight yet durable. The 22 mm beam width and headlight balance contribute to its maneuverability, allowing players to react quickly during matches. With a pre-strung setup featuring a 16 by 19 string pattern, this racket is ready to use right out of the box.

Overview of the YONEX EZONE ACE Blast Blue Tennis Racquet

The YONEX EZONE ACE Blast Blue Tennis Racquet targets beginners and recreational players, priced at $110.00. Weighing slightly less at 9.2 ounces and also featuring a 102 square inch head size, this racket aims to provide a consistent and powerful performance. Its sales rank of 53,515 indicates a decent presence in the market, especially among those new to the sport.

Crafted from premium graphite, the EZONE ACE ensures durability and stability during play. Its head-heavy balance point of 345 mm allows for enhanced power in strokes, which is particularly beneficial for players developing their skills. The pre-strung design with a 16 x 19 string pattern further supports the player's ability to generate spin and control.

Price Comparison

In terms of pricing, the HEAD Metallix Attitude Elite is significantly more affordable, priced at $45.55, compared to the YONEX EZONE ACE at $110.00. This means the HEAD racket is about 59% cheaper, making it a more accessible option for players who may not want to invest heavily in their first racquet. The price difference reflects the distinct target audiences of the two products, with the HEAD racket appealing to budget-conscious players and the YONEX catering to those willing to pay a premium for additional features and build quality.
